Subject: [RFC PATCH 11/19] lockdep: simplify the mark_lock_irq() helpers

In order to unify them, take some arguments away

Signed-off-by: Peter Zijlstra <a.p.zijlstra@chello.nl>
---
 kernel/lockdep.c |   60 ++++++++++++++++++++++++++++++++++++++++---------------
 1 file changed, 44 insertions(+), 16 deletions(-)

Index: linux-2.6/kernel/lockdep.c
===================================================================
--- linux-2.6.orig/kernel/lockdep.c
+++ linux-2.6/kernel/lockdep.c
@@ -2001,12 +2001,38 @@ static int reclaim_verbose(struct lock_c
 
 #define STRICT_READ_CHECKS	1
 
+static const char *state_names[] = {
+#define LOCKDEP_STATE(__STATE) \
+	STR(__STATE),
+#include "lockdep_states.h"
+#undef LOCKDEP_STATE
+};
+
+static inline const char *state_name(enum lock_usage_bit bit)
+{
+	return state_names[bit >> 2];
+}
+
+static const char *state_rnames[] = {
+#define LOCKDEP_STATE(__STATE) \
+	STR(__STATE)"-READ",
+#include "lockdep_states.h"
+#undef LOCKDEP_STATE
+};
+
+static inline const char *state_rname(enum lock_usage_bit bit)
+{
+	return state_rnames[bit >> 2];
+}
+
